Abstract: In recent years, more and more attention has been paid to the effect of stray current on the properties of cement-base materials in subway engineering. In the actual service process, reinforced cement-based systems suffer from various erosive conditions, the degradation mechanisms in reinforced cement-based systems due to the combined effects of stray current and environmental multi-factors have been a serious problem in civil engineering for many years. This paper reviews the research achievements on the properties of cement-based materials under the multi-factor coupling conditions such as stray current and soft water, chloride ion, sulfate, stress, freezing and thawing cycle and so on. Furthermore, the improvement of cement-based materials on stray current resistance is also generalized in it. Prospects of cement-based materials for durability under environment multi-factor coupling actions are also presented. © 2017 Trans Tech Publications, Switzerland.
